View moreThe Department of the Army, specifically the U.S. Army Corps of Engineers Mobile District, is soliciting services for the operation and maintenance of the Tennessee-Tombigbee Waterway and Okatibbee Lake Projects located across west-central Alabama and northeastern Mississippi. This vital inland waterway spans 234 navigation miles and includes ten locks and dams, spillways, levees, and other navigation structures. The project scope encompasses the management of eight Class A campgrounds, three visitor centers, 52 day-use areas, and various wildlife mitigation lands. Additionally, the contractor will operate and maintain a floating plant—including a towboat, crane barge, and various workboats—and perform major lock maintenance closures for overhauls and repairs.
The required services include comprehensive facilities support such as carpentry, electrical work, plumbing, welding, and mechanical repairs for project buildings, roads, and utility systems. Operational tasks involve custodial services, garbage removal, grass mowing, debris removal, and the storage and disposal of hazardous materials. The government intends to award a single Firm-Fixed Price (FFP), Indefinite Delivery Indefinite Quantity (IDIQ) Single Award Task Order Contract (SATOC) with a total capacity of $95,000,000.00 and a five-year ordering period.
This solicitation, identified under number W9127826RA034, is a 100% small business set-aside (SBA). The procurement is classified under NAICS code 561210 for Facilities Support Services and PSC M1PA for the Operation of Recreation Facilities (Non-Building). Responses are due by April 9, 2026, and the primary point of contact is Sophia Chin.
